- Главная
- Форум
- Микроконтроллеры и Системы на Модуле (SOM)
- Микроконтроллеры
- RTC в stm32f103 не запускается
RTC в stm32f103 не запускается
- Денис Ягов
- Посетитель
12 года 2 мес. назад #3356
от Денис Ягов
Денис Ягов ответил в теме Re: RTC в stm32f103 не запускается
Проблемы запуска связаны с низким энергопотреблением контроллера. При правильной подаче питания проблем не будет.
Аналоговое питание на МК подано?
Аналоговое питание на МК подано?
- Денис Ягов
- Посетитель
12 года 1 мес. назад #3433
от Денис Ягов
Денис Ягов ответил в теме Re: RTC в stm32f103 не запускается
Общался на эту тему с инженерами ST.
Суть в следующем: Схема низко потребляющая - отсюда все неприятности. Чтобы она устойчиво работала требуется правильный подбор компонент и разводка платы.
Их позиция следующая: если делать всё по документу "Как правильно подобрать часовой кварц и всё что с этим связано" - никаких проблем не будет.
Если у вас проц в 64-выводах, можете сдуть с "Дискавери" штатный и поставить свой. Я это сделал и у меня заработало (сразу). До того - тоже имел непонятные проблемы.
Даже если на момент тестирования после сборки всё заработало - это ещё ни о чём не говорит: через несколько лет когда плата покроется пылью, что создаст множество параллельных сопротивлений генерация клока может исчезнуть. Т.е. место схемы RTC - обязательно покрывать лаком.
Суть в следующем: Схема низко потребляющая - отсюда все неприятности. Чтобы она устойчиво работала требуется правильный подбор компонент и разводка платы.
Их позиция следующая: если делать всё по документу "Как правильно подобрать часовой кварц и всё что с этим связано" - никаких проблем не будет.
Если у вас проц в 64-выводах, можете сдуть с "Дискавери" штатный и поставить свой. Я это сделал и у меня заработало (сразу). До того - тоже имел непонятные проблемы.
Даже если на момент тестирования после сборки всё заработало - это ещё ни о чём не говорит: через несколько лет когда плата покроется пылью, что создаст множество параллельных сопротивлений генерация клока может исчезнуть. Т.е. место схемы RTC - обязательно покрывать лаком.
- Посетитель
11 года 11 мес. назад - 9 года 9 мес. назад #3671
от
В течении 8-10 месяцев небыло ни одной проблемы с запуском часового кварца. А потом началась черная полоса неудач. Сейчас, можно сказать, каждая плата проблемная. Пробовал эти кварцыС ними ещё хуже.
Каждая плата требует своего подхода. Или увеличить емкость до 27pf или наоборот уменьшить. Или, самое худшее, заменить МК. Но это не работа. Китаец-продавец божится, что все МК отличного качества.
Оказывется, это очень глобальная проблема для STM32.
ответил в теме Re: RTC в stm32f103 не запускается
Аналоговое питание на МК подано?
В течении 8-10 месяцев небыло ни одной проблемы с запуском часового кварца. А потом началась черная полоса неудач. Сейчас, можно сказать, каждая плата проблемная. Пробовал эти кварцы
http://www.ebay.com/itm/100-SII-SSP-T6-32768Hz-32768-Hz-WATCH-CRYSTALS-SMD-SMT-/221119097836?pt=LH_DefaultDomain_0&hash=item337bb9abec
Каждая плата требует своего подхода. Или увеличить емкость до 27pf или наоборот уменьшить. Или, самое худшее, заменить МК. Но это не работа. Китаец-продавец божится, что все МК отличного качества.
Оказывется, это очень глобальная проблема для STM32.
https://my.st.com/public/STe2ecommunities/mcu/Lists/cortex_mx_stm32/DispForm.aspx?ID=16168&RootFolder=%2Fpublic%2FSTe2ecommunities%2Fmcu%2FLists%2Fcortex_mx_stm32%2F32.768kHz%20clock%20doesn't%20start%20sometimes
https://my.st.com/public/STe2ecommunities/mcu/Lists/cortex_mx_stm32/Flat.aspx?RootFolder=%2Fpublic%2FSTe2ecommunities%2Fmcu%2FLists%2Fcortex_mx_stm32%2FSTM32%20RTC%20Issue&FolderCTID=0x01200200770978C69A1141439FE559EB459D7580009C4E14902C3CDE46A77F0FFD06506F5B¤tviews=382
https://my.st.com/public/STe2ecommunities/mcu/Lists/cortex_mx_stm32/DispForm.aspx?ID=16171&Source=/public/STe2ecommunities/mcu/Tags.aspx?tags=LSE
Последнее редактирование: 9 года 9 мес. назад пользователем .
- Дмитрий
- Посетитель
11 года 11 мес. назад #3672
от Дмитрий
Дмитрий ответил в теме Re: RTC в stm32f103 не запускается
ВНИМАНИЮ L29!!!
Если ссылка с картинки на radikal.ru не будет исправлена, сообщение в форуме будет рассматриваться как реклама сообщение будет удалено, автор в бан!!!!
Если ссылка с картинки на radikal.ru не будет исправлена, сообщение в форуме будет рассматриваться как реклама сообщение будет удалено, автор в бан!!!!
- Денис Ягов
- Посетитель
11 года 11 мес. назад #3673
от Денис Ягов
Денис Ягов ответил в теме Re: RTC в stm32f103 не запускается
Судя по выкладкам с форумов народ кидает резистор большого номинала (десяток МОм) параллельно кварцу.
ST, конечно, этого не рекоммендует.
Как только получу такую проблему на контроллере - попробую вылечить таким образом.
ST, конечно, этого не рекоммендует.
Как только получу такую проблему на контроллере - попробую вылечить таким образом.
- Денис Ягов
- Посетитель
11 года 11 мес. назад #3675
от Денис Ягов
Денис Ягов ответил в теме Re: RTC в stm32f103 не запускается
Есть ли возможность создать условия при которых VDDA>VDD ?
По идее именно, так должен питаться контроллер.
По идее именно, так должен питаться контроллер.
Время создания страницы: 0.047 секунд